Didit describes a real-time, serverless approach to dynamic identity risk scoring that uses secure webhooks, preferably version v3, to send verification outcomes immediately when sessions are completed or updated. Serverless functions can validate webhook signatures, ingest results from tools such as ID verification, passive and active liveness, phone verification, AML screening, and NFC checks, then apply custom rules or machine-learning models to determine whether to approve, request further checks, send cases for manual review, or block users. Didit’s modular API platform and no-code orchestration engine can automate layered verification flows based on initial results, while configurable data-retention settings, webhook authentication, and in-country processing options support security, privacy, and compliance needs.
